    Waited for Ryan (wilknkc) to get home from work this morning and then wasted a little time waiting for the rain to let up. Put the rain gear on and headed to the weir. Not many fish on the weir but did manage to find a few crappie along with a bonus walleye and a kitty cat. All on 1/8 oz jigs with BG wigglers or baby shad.
